Dubai and the Future of the Arab World

The NYT has a very interesting report on the experience of young Arabs who have descended upon Dubai in search of the economic and social opportunity denied them in their home countries.  Dubai, 80% expats from 200 nationalities, is seen by many as a vision of what the Arab world could become.  The report chronicles the changing nature of religion and personal identity amid Dubai’s economic vitality, social diversity, and permissive cultural landscape.

The story finds that Dubai offers young Arabs a chance to lead a modern life in an Arab Islamic country. Says one, “We like that it’s free and it still has Arab heritage.”  Another: “The Arabs have a future here…Where are we going to go back to? Egypt? Jordan? This is the future.”
